U.S. average insurance prices for a Volvo S90 are $1,402 every 12 months with full coverage. Comprehensive insurance costs an estimated $278, collision costs $506, and liability insurance is estimated at $460. A policy with just liability insurance costs approximately $510 a year, with coverage for high-risk drivers costing $3,044 or more. 16-year-old drivers pay the highest rates at $5,322 a year or more.
Average premium for full coverage: $1,402
Price estimates broken down by individual coverage:
Includes $500 comprehensive and collision deductibles, minimum liability limits, and includes additional medical/uninsured motorist coverage. Estimates are averaged for all U.S. states and for all S90 models.

Insurance prices for a Volvo S90 are also quite variable based on deductibles and policy limits, your driving record, and the model year and trim level.
Opting for high physical damage deductibles can save as much as $530 each year, whereas buying more liability protection will increase premiums. Moving from a 50/100 liability limit to a 250/500 limit will increase prices by as much as $414 more per year. View Rates by Deductible or Liability Limit
A more mature driver with a clean driving record and higher deductibles could pay as little as $1,300 annually on average for full coverage. Prices are highest for teenage drivers, since even excellent drivers can expect to pay at least $5,300 a year. View Rates by Age
If you have some driving violations or you were responsible for an accident, you may be forking out $1,700 to $2,300 extra each year, depending on your age. Volvo S90 insurance for high-risk drivers ranges anywhere from 43% to 135% more than the average rate. View High Risk Driver Rates
The state you live in plays a big part in determining prices for Volvo S90 insurance rates. A good driver about age 40 could pay as low as $1,010 a year in states like Utah, Ohio, and New Hampshire, or at least $1,890 on average in New York, Michigan, and Florida.

| Model Year | Comprehensive | Collision | Liability | Total Premium |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2024 Volvo S90 | $356 | $714 | $398 | $1,626 |
| 2023 Volvo S90 | $344 | $698 | $416 | $1,616 |
| 2022 Volvo S90 | $332 | $668 | $430 | $1,588 |
| 2021 Volvo S90 | $314 | $646 | $442 | $1,560 |
| 2020 Volvo S90 | $302 | $598 | $452 | $1,510 |
| 2019 Volvo S90 | $290 | $564 | $456 | $1,468 |
| 2018 Volvo S90 | $278 | $506 | $460 | $1,402 |
| 2017 Volvo S90 | $260 | $466 | $460 | $1,344 |
Rates are averaged for all Volvo S90 models and trim levels. Rates assume a 40-year-old male driver, full coverage with $500 deductibles, and a clean driving record.

Rate Tables and Charts
Rates by Driver Age
| Driver Age | Premium |
|---|---|
| 16 | $5,322 |
| 20 | $3,242 |
| 30 | $1,456 |
| 40 | $1,402 |
| 50 | $1,282 |
| 60 | $1,258 |
Full coverage, $500 deductibles
Rates by Deductible
| Deductible | Premium |
|---|---|
| $100 | $1,748 |
| $250 | $1,588 |
| $500 | $1,402 |
| $1,000 | $1,224 |
Full coverage, driver age 40
